One question on the draft Page #11, last paragraph;
" The ASBRs in an AS originate per-region I-PMSI A-D routes and
advertise to their external peers to advertise tunnels used to
carry traffic from the local AS to other ASes. Depending on the
types of tunnels being used, the L flag in the PTA may be set, in
which case the downstream ASBRs and upgraded PEs will send Leaf
A-D routes to pull traffic from their upstream ASBRs."
How do we originate these per-region I-PMSI?
Is it implied that there are EVI configuration at the ASBR?
Or this is a local decision and is not to be discussed in the standard.
In L23VPN, usually ASBRs do not have VRFs configured. Therefore asking this
question.

Abstract
This document specifies procedure updates for broadcast, unknown
unicast, and multicast (BUM) traffic in Ethernet VPNs (EVPN),
including selective multicast, and provider tunnel segmentation.
This document updates RFC 7432.
